The howto nonfiction book genre is made up of books that explain, with detailed description, howto do, make, use, fix, repair, or accomplish something. Remainder mark a remainder mark is usually a small black line or dot written with a felt tip pen or sharpie on the top, bottom, side page edges and sometimes on the upc symbol on the back of the book.
